Digital Banks Will Struggle in Singapore

Singapore is currently evaluating more than twenty applications for five digital banking licenses but many believe those approved will struggle to gain adoption; “In practical terms Singapore is already one of the best-served and heavily banked markets in the region,” said James Lloyd, Financial Technology and Payments Leader at EY, said to the FT. “Converting mass market customers to a new bank is going to be very challenging.”; more than 60 percent of the almost $500bn deposit market is already served by DBS, UOB and OCBC; Moody’s believes the combined companies will only acquire about 2 to 3 percent of held banking assets; if approved the companies could be given a vote of confidence across the region as many believe the the Singapore banking market is well governed and strict which could help companies launch more quickly in surrounding countries.
